Clearance Requirements & Eligibility

SC + ITAR

This role will require the person to hold full Security Clearance (SC) prior to working onsite. You will need to obtain a BPSS check as part of this process. You must currently hold or be eligible and willing to obtain SC. In addition, this role involves direct and/or indirect access to ITAR Material which means there are restrictions on dual nationals. Therefore you must hold a British Nationality to apply for this role. If you are unsure as to whether you are eligible, please contact me to discuss.
